Subject: [Bug-gnubg] bug in match statistics and "save match/session" in 25 July windows build
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2002 08:11:24 +0400

Four bugs:

(1) There is a bug in the match statistics of the 25 July 2002 build on windows.

I played a 7-point match against gnu.

I generated the game, match and session analysis. Then I looked at statistics of the last game, everything was fine. We both were world class.

But when it printed statistics of the match, it showed that I was playing Extra-terrestrially but gnubg was playing very poorly with a rating of 1500!

(2) When I tried evaluating a particular move, the name of the "Evaluator" was "CRASHED".

(3) When I tried to save the match/session, there was an assertion failure:

"Program: C:\Program Files\gnubg\gnubg.exe
File: sgf.c
Line: 1456

Expression: FALSE"

The program then crashed.

(4) Sometimes the game is set to gnubg vs. Human, but nonetheless, the computer makes the human's moves by itself (some sort of autoplay) and does not let the human move manually...
